Publication‐driven consistency in food web structures: Implications for comparative ecology

作者:Chris Brimacombe, Korryn Bodner, Dominique Gravel, Shawn Leroux, Timothée Poisot, Marie‐Josée Fortin · 发表于:Ecology · 年份:2024 · DOI:10.1002/ecy.4467 · 被引用次数:5 · 研究领域:Plant and animal studies、Evolutionary Game Theory and Cooperation、Isotope Analysis in Ecology

Large collections of freely available food webs are commonly reused by researchers to infer how biological or environmental factors influence the structure of ecological communities. Although reusing food webs expands sample sizes for community analysis, this practice also has significant drawbacks. As food webs are meticulously crafted by researchers for their own specific research endeavors and resulting publications (i.e., books and scientific articles), the structure of these webs inherently reflects the unique methodologies and protocols of their source publications. Consequently, combining food webs sourced from different publications without accounting for discrepancies that influence network structure may be problematic. Here, we investigate the determinants of structure in freely available food webs sourced from different publications, examining potential disparities that could hinder their effective comparison. Specifically, we quantify structural similarity across 274 commonly reused webs sourced from 105 publications using a subgraph technique. Surprisingly, we found no increased structural similarity between webs from the same ecosystem nor webs built using similar network construction methodologies. Yet, webs sourced from the same publication were very structurally similar with this degree of similarity increasing over time.
